What You’ll Be Doing The Concierge Customer Service Representative is a trusted expert and the welcoming voice of an innovative new program designed to support consumers with mobility challenges. In this dynamic role, you’ll deliver exceptional service and specialized guidance while helping shape a first-of-its-kind experience that connects users through a modern social media platform—via phone, video chat, or online chat. You’ll play a key role in creating meaningful, accessible, and seamless interactions that make a real difference in people’s daily lives. During a Typical Day, You’ll Deliver an exceptional, high-quality member experience in every interaction, serving as a trusted guide through a modern, innovative technology experience. Build strong, meaningful relationships with members by providing empathetic, high-touch support that fosters trust, loyalty, and long-term engagement. Provide clear, insightful guidance and hands-on support to members in need. Diagnose issues accurately and resolve them through effective coaching and education. Collaborate with legacy app owners to troubleshoot and drive timely resolution of complex issues. Investigate and resolve billing and payment inquiries with accuracy and attention to detail. Own the end-to-end member experience, making informed decisions on escalation and resolution to ensure satisfaction and retention. Proactively identify opportunities for improvement and contribute innovative ideas to enhance program excellence. What You Bring to the Role High school diploma required; an associate or bachelor’s degree is a plus 3 - 5 years of experience in customer service, training, public relations, public affairs, sales, or marketing A passion for exceptional customer service, the automotive industry, and cutting-edge technology Excellent communication skills – both verbal and written Savvy with the use of technology, software, and social media (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, LinkedIn, Pinterest), while continuously keeping up with current technology trends.
